In-Text When fawning Absolom had seduced the people to a great rebellion, promising a freer course of justice if he might raign, 'tis true a slaughter of the Israelites was made in the wood of Ephraim, but still the surviving rebels were suffered to return with David, whilst the justice of God contented it self with the head of Absolom, hanging now as his counsels formerly had done, between Heaven and Hell.
